What are examples of behavior overt and covert behaviour?

Examples of overt behaviour include running, dancing, arguing, smiling, frowning, etc. whereas examples of covert behaviour include thinking, dreaming, glandular responses, etc.

What is behaviour give an example of overt and covert behaviour?

Examples of overt behaviour: Blinking of eyes when a something is hurled at a person. Withdrawing the hand immediately after touching a hot pan. Examples of covert behaviour: The twitching of hand muscles while playing a game of chess. Pounding of heart during an interview.

Which of the following is a dimension of behavior?

Behavior has at least six dimensions, these are: frequency or rate, duration, latency, topography, locus, and force.
